Widhalm lab undergraduate research students Shoshana Keim and Lauryn Rhodes each received CATE Undergraduate Research Funding awards from the College of Agriculture. Shoshana and Lauryn are working on separate projects to investigate juglone metabolism alongside their graduate student mentor, George Meyer.

The “IX Symposium of Zamoranos in the USA: Agriculture, Food, Technology, and Community” took place on October 20-21, drawing over 100 participants to Purdue’s campus. HLA, which boasts 15 Zamorano alumni among its faculty, graduate students, and visiting scholars, proudly supported the event as one of its sponsors.
